DIABETIC SUNRISE FRUIT DRINK

I hit the Crystal Light website for recipes using the Sunrise Classic Orange drink. I had picked up several tubs at the salvage store and I love it plain. But I wanted something a bit more special. This one was great and I can serve it to guests.

Provided by Redneck Epicurean

Categories     Beverages

Time 5m

Yield 12 cups

Number Of Ingredients 4



Diabetic Sunrise Fruit Drink image

Steps:

  • Stir together the Crystal Light and water in a large pitcher.
  • Add the cranberry juice and pineapple juice. Stir well.
  • Refrigerate.
  • Serve over ice.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 11, Sodium 3.6, Carbohydrate 2.7, Sugar 2.1, Protein 0.1

1 (1 1/2 ounce) container Crystal Light orange drink mix
8 cups water
3 cups chilled sugar-free cranberry juice (Splenda sweetened)
1 cup pineapple juice

SOUTH AMERICAN JUGO - FRESH FRUIT DRINK

Jugo is a wonderful fruity drink, traditionally drunk in South America, especially at breakfast time.

Provided by Um Safia

Categories     Smoothies

Time 3m

Yield 4 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5



South American Jugo - Fresh Fruit Drink image

Steps:

  • Place all the ingredients in a liquidizer & blend until completely smooth.
  • Add more sugar if you like --
  • Serve immediately in tall glasses.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 59.6, Fat 0.2, Sodium 5.2, Carbohydrate 18.4, Fiber 2.5, Sugar 12.6, Protein 0.7

2 cups diced fruit (pineapple, papaya, mango, berries etc- peeled, de-seeded, hulled if required)
2 lemons or 2 limes, juice of
2 cups cold water (or ice water)
4 tablespoons caster sugar (more or less, add to taste)
1 cup crushed ice

HOT FRUIT DRINK

Make and share this Hot Fruit Drink recipe from Food.com.

Provided by nvermd

Categories     Punch Beverage

Time 15m

Yield 16 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6



Hot Fruit Drink image

Steps:

  • On low heat, dissolve sugar in water.
  • In a gallon container, add sugar mixture to lemonade and orange juice concentrates along with vanilla and almond extracts.
  • Fill container to top with water and mix well.
  • When ready to serve, pour into cups and microwave until hot taking care not to boil.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 120.4, Fat 0.1, Sodium 2, Carbohydrate 29.9, Fiber 0.3, Sugar 29.4, Protein 0.8

1 cup sugar
2 cups water
1 (6 ounce) can frozen concentrated lemonade, thawed
3 (6 ounce) cans frozen concentrated orange juice, thawed
1 teaspoon vanilla
1 teaspoon almond extract

DIABETIC RASPBERRY SHERBET

I ripped this one right off the Crystal Light website. I LOVE any kind of frozen treat year round. This one is great because it's a tasty alternative to doing without and you don't even need an ice cream maker. I love raspberry, but I'd be willing to bet the other flavors are great too!

Provided by Redneck Epicurean

Categories     Frozen Desserts

Time 4h5m

Yield 12 1/2 cup servings

Number Of Ingredients 3



Diabetic Raspberry Sherbet image

Steps:

  • Stir together the milk and Crystal Light, making sure all the powder is dissolved. Freeze for 2 hours or partially frozen.
  • Spoon the mixture into blender container; cover. Blend on high speed until smooth. Return to bowl. Stir in whipped topping.
  • Freeze 4 hours or until frozen.
  • To serve, let stand at room temperature 20 minutes to soften.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 25.2, Fat 0.1, SaturatedFat 0.1, Cholesterol 1.2, Sodium 36.3, Carbohydrate 3.4, Protein 2.4

1 (8 ounce) container sugar-free Cool Whip
3 cups skim milk
1 (1 7/8 ounce) container crystal light raspberry powdered drink mix

MOJITO LEMON LIME COCKTAIL

Lemonade, rum, mint and lime--great on a hot day. From Food & Family magazine. Crystal Light is a low calorie fruit drink mix. 1 tub makes 2 quarts, so if you need to substitute another mix, use the amount needed to make 2 quarts.

Provided by ciao4293

Categories     Beverages

Time 10m

Yield 6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 6



Mojito Lemon Lime Cocktail image

Steps:

  • Empty drink mix into a large pitcher, add water and rum, stir until drink mix is dissolved.
  • Add mint, and refrigerate until ready to serve.
  • Stir in club soda.
  • Serve over ice in tall galsses, and add a lime slice to each glass.

1 (3 teaspoon) container crystal light low-calorie lemonade drink mix
2 1/2 cups water
1/2 cup rum
6 mint sprigs
3 cups club soda
6 lime slices
